by Alex Pappas | Apr 28, 2017, 11:13 AM
President Trump on Friday announced that he would appoint Brock Long as the administrator of the Federal Emergency Management Agency.
FEMA falls under the Department of Homeland Security.
In a release, the White House said Long "has more than 16 years of experience assisting and supporting local, state, and federal governments with building robust emergency management and public health preparedness programs."
